I think when it gets into the season teams tend to take this comp less seriously. Its fine as a competitive pre season game but when you play on a wednesday night teams can struggle to field their full strength first grade team. In particular people with work, niggles from the weekend games and other commitments so coaches i think tend to try new things in these games or throw some players in the deep end and see what happens.
wallsend and kotara play each other tomorrow night and sunday so i wont be surprised to see 2 different line ups from wednesday to sunday.

Maybe the mindset of the Suburbs team changed after seeing the lower grades win and taking the lead early in first grade, mind you the Suburbs striker didn't know much about scoring the first goal as it was smashed into his face from our fullback clearing from a Suburbs cross.
Suburbs controlled the next 1/4 of the game with the Terrace hanging on and a few offside decisions going our way. Some cracking challenges were taking place as our boys were fighting for every ball they could. A nice ball over the defence was enough to put our striker thru who had a good shoulder to shoulder challenge with Suburbs left back, he won the ball and coolly slotted the equaliser. A few chances for both sides in the first half but went into the half time break at 1-1.
Second half saw Suburbs control alot of play thru the middle and playing out wide then getting the ball back across taking advantage of the tiring Terrace boys. they took the lead midway thru the half with a ball played wide from M.Darr to his bro A.Darr who put in a great cross for Suburbs to take the lead, maybe J.Darr scored lol.
Need to keep Matty Darr shut down as he put in some cracking shots in the second half and won't be long before he starts hitting the target.
Terrace wouldn't go down without a fight and kept pressure on Suburbs and soon won a free kick outside the right of the box. Lumberjack hit a Beckham like shot pass the wall to equalise and take his second for the game.
The home team continued to push but were caught out late in the game with the Lumberjack finishing off another thru ball worked from the middle of the park and getting the points for the Terrace.
